In 2025/26, we're proud to be supporting FareShare South West. Established in 2007, they're the region’s biggest food and environment charity.
With warehouses located in Plymouth and Bristol, FareShare rescue surplus nutritious food from local suppliers. In 2024, 4.1 million meals worth of food was saved from landfill and shared with the local community through their projects.
Thanks to their team of over 350 volunteers, food parcels are delivered to more than 360 charities, food banks and schools spanning from Gloucester all the way down to South Cornwall. These food parcels make millions of meals, supporting real people, while reducing the amount of quality food that’s otherwise wasted.
By working alongside local farmers and retailers, FareShare are providing dignity, health and joy to thousands of people in disadvantaged areas across the South West.
Every £1 raised will enable enough food for four meals to be distributed across the region.
By supporting FareShare South West, not only are you helping to tackle food insecurity, you're also supporting youth unemployment and marginalisation through the charity’s volunteering and FareChance employability programmes.
